TWO ROMAN THEATRICAL MASKS MOSAIC
Contact Dealer For Price
Culture: ROMAN.

Date: 2ND - 4TH CENTURY AD.

Material: TESSERAE STONE.

Provenance: EX: EUROPEAN PRIVATE COLLECTION, EX: NYC ANTIQUITIES DEALER.

Condition: INTACT, SUPERB, CAST IN LIGHT CEMENT.

Measurements: 45.75 INCHES LONG, (116.2 CMS), 25.25 INCHES HIGH, (64 CMS).

An exceptionally fine mosaic featuring two tragic theatrical masks in multi coloresd tesserae.

Cf: For a closely related mosaic, (two faces but not masks), see lot 144, Sotheby's New York, Antiquities and Islamic Works of Art, 8 December 2000, (sold for $58,250).
